#999083 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#999083 is composed of 60% red, 56.5%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.9% magenta, 14.4%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 35.5 degrees, a saturation of 9.7% and a lightness of 55.7%. #999083 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#332107.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#999083
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050504 is the darkest color, while #fafaf9 is the lightest one.
